12. Budget for Additional Costs

Beyond rent, be prepared for additional costs like utilities (electricity, water, gas), community fees (if applicable), and internet. These expenses can vary, so factor them into your monthly budget to avoid surprises.

21. Register with the Local Authorities

After moving into your new apartment in Madrid, it’s important to register with the local authorities. This process, known as “empadronamiento,” is required and helps establish your legal residence in the city.
